The sun visor extender works perfectly for our Audi Q5 passenger seat. You just need to adjust the left strap to your preference but it's quite easy to set it up in a way that allows you to still have the mirror fully accessible. The simil-leather finish is nice and seems sturdy. The only thing I don't love is that in the center (both side) you can see a bump line from the inside structure of the visor. It's not very visible though so overall I definitely recommend it. The pen and card holders are useful, however, if mounted on the outside of the visor (to keep the mirror accessible in the inside), would be visible from the street (not safe for credit cards) and exposed to the sun on a long trip. Therefore I would only put a pen and a pencil and perhaps business cards.

I looked at several visor extenders and this was the only one I could find that actually extended the visor to block the sun without covering the mirror. It actually goes on the other side of the visor so that when you pull the visor down it's behind the visor. The other ones that I looked at either were in front of the visor in front of the mirror, or they had shaded panels that pulled down all the way to give UV protection, but didn't block the sun. They were more like large sunglasses in the way they functioned.I recently got a Toyota RAV4 and the visors seem to be either higher or narrower than they were on my BMW x3. And during the late fall and winter months the sun is very low in the sky for a good part of the afternoon. So I was having trouble seeing when I drove which was quite dangerous. I had to put my hand up to block the sun. This visor is perfect for giving me the extra couple of inches that I need to shield the sun from my eyes. It also has extenders on both sides. And that's helpful when I pull the visor over to block my side window. Because even though the car visor has a side extender it's also quite narrow.The visor extender attaches to the car visor with two straps that lock into place. It was pretty easy to put on. I put the right strap through the hole where the visor clicks into place. The left strap does get in the way a little bit for where I have to put my hand to slide open the mirror. So now I have to reach my fingers under the strap. It is adjustable but I can only adjust it to the right which would block the mirror more. Because of how my visor is attached, I can't move the strap any further to the left to clear the mirror. But this is a small thing. It only blocks the first half inch or inch.It also has three pockets for credit cards or the like. I suppose this could come in handy when I'm paying at a drive-thru window. Or when I need to take a ticket from a parking garage. And there's also a place to put a pen which I guess could come in handy.It's not very aesthetically pleasing, as it's all black, and now it covers the visor when it's up. So I basically have this black thing that catches my eye in a beige interior. It would be nice if they could also offer this in a lighter color.Also the three panels are a little stiff to pull out at first but I imagine they will get a little easier over time. And I wouldn't want them to be too loose. Especially the bottom one. I wouldn't want it to just fall out by itself.So overall I am very pleased with this purchase! And I really feel like I have solved my problem of being able to see where I'm driving when the sun is low in the sky. It's a big relief!

I ordered the 2 pack of this item but only received 1 of them. One of the buttons on the one I did receive came loose in the package (not attached), it was easy to click back on. Overall the product is pretty nice, you can put it just about anywhere without obstructing vanity mirrors, it even fits on my massive F-250 visor. Was pretty easy to get on and adjusted to correctly block the sun where my visor didn't. One key feature that is missing is a way to solidify the item, the straps that it comes with are a little cheap and are not strong enough to keep the item from wiggling. This makes it difficult to manipulate the extenders with one hand.EDIT: As of 2/27/22 (almost a year later) I have now received a second piece in the mail after an email from customer support. The email informed me that the company would improve aspects of quality control and would work on making the straps stronger.I have had the product in my vehicle since then. After almost a year the siding is starting to warp and sag slightly, this far it is only a cosmetic issue as everything seems to be working as intended otherwise.
